From ed9100c41867df87df22db134a1afb354792e540 Mon Sep 17 00:00:00 2001 From: shedaniel Date: Sun, 24 Jan 2021 18:32:40 +0800 Subject: [PATCH] Deprecate mixinConfig in favor of mixinConfig method to add to the list --- src/main/java/net/fabricmc/loom/LoomGradleExtension.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/java/net/fabricmc/loom/LoomGradleExtension.java b/src/main/java/net/fabricmc/loom/LoomGradleExtension.java index c7344c4d..b116bdc2 100644 --- a/src/main/java/net/fabricmc/loom/LoomGradleExtension.java +++ b/src/main/java/net/fabricmc/loom/LoomGradleExtension.java @@ -81,6 +81,7 @@ public class LoomGradleExtension { public File accessWidener = null; public Function intermediaryUrl = mcVer -> "https://maven.fabricmc.net/net/fabricmc/intermediary/" + mcVer + "/intermediary-" + mcVer + "-v2.jar"; public boolean shareCaches = false; + @Deprecated public String mixinConfig = null; // FORGE: Passed to Minecraft public List mixinConfigs = null; // FORGE: Passed to Minecraft public boolean useFabricMixin = false; // FORGE: Use Fabric Mixin for better refmap resolutions @@ -163,6 +164,10 @@ public class LoomGradleExtension { public List getTasksBeforeRun() { return tasksBeforeRun; } + + public void mixinConfig(String config) { + mixinConfigs.add(config); + } public void silentMojangMappingsLicense() { this.silentMojangMappingsLicense = true;